Any macros? Multiple macro editing can cause exessive file size.

Alternatively try this. File Save As... Select Web Page as the file
type, then Entire Workbook and click OK. Close Excel. Reopen Excel
and open the file from the HTML format. Now save the file back as .xls
format. Does that decrease the size for you?

Don't forget to delete the HTML files - they're no longer needed.

HTH

**** I've never had a problem using this trick, but only do it on a
file you have a recent back up of ****
